MySQL Replace INTO使用   今天DST里面有个插件作者问我关于Replace INTO和INSERT INTO区别,我和他说晚上上我blog看吧,那时候还在忙,现在从MYSQL手册里找了点东西,MYSQL手册里说REPLACE INTO说还是比较详细. REPLACE运行与INSERT很相像。只有一点除外,如果表中一个旧记录与一个用于PRIMAR
原创 2009-04-02 11:32:04
580阅读
mysql replace实例说明: UPDATE tb1 SET f1=REPLACE(f1, 'abc', 'def'); REPLACE(str,from_str,to_str) 在字符串 str 中所有出现字符串 from_str 均被 to_str替换,然后返回这个字符串 这个函数用来批量替换数据中非法关键字是很有用!如下例子: 例1:UPDATE
原创 2014-06-20 17:38:02
61阅读
MySQL中update替换部分字符串replace简单用法  近日,遇到了需要将部分字符串替换为另外字符,平时用最多是直接update整个字段值,在这种情况下效率比较低,而且容易出错。其实mysql提供了正则表达式中replace这个函数,用起来很简单,特此记录如下:1、创建测试数据DROP TABLE IF EXISTS `activity`; CREATE TABLE `activ
MySQLreplace使用1.使用原则如果原表中有该条数据,那么会将该条数据删除;如果原表中没有该条数据,则会插入指定值REPLACE INTO [table_name](fields) VALUES(value...);2.实战案例mysql> select * from cities;+----+-------------+------------+| id | n...
原创 2021-07-07 17:04:55
275阅读
MySQLreplace使用1.使用原则如果原表中有该条数据,那么会将该条数据删除;如果原表中没有该条数据,则会插入指定值REPLACE INTO [table_name](fields) VALUES(value...);2.实战案例mysql> select * from cities;+----+-------------+------------+| id | n...
原创 2022-01-26 11:50:31
146阅读
# MySQLREPLACE实现新增数据完整指南 在数据库开发过程中,经常会遇到需要根据条件替换数据或插入新数据情况。在MySQL中,REPLACE语句可以用于实现这个功能。本文将带你一步一步掌握如何使用MySQLREPLACE语句来处理新增数据操作。 ## 整体流程 为了帮助你更好地理解整个过程,下面是实施这个功能步骤: | 步骤 | 说明
原创 2024-09-13 05:47:19
23阅读
replace函数定义replace(original-string,search-string,replace-string)把ability_info表中所有path字段里'172.18.223.226'字符串替换成'222.86.208.111'update `ability_info` set path=replace(path,'172.18.223.226','222.86
Mysql Replace语句语法: REPLACE [LOW_PRIORITY | DELAYED] [INTO] tbl_name [(col_name,...)] VALUES ({expr | DEFAULT},...),(...),... 或: REPLACE [LOW_PRIORITY | DELAYED] [INTO] tbl_name SET col_name={expr |
转载 2023-05-22 09:47:41
226阅读
# 如何实现mysql replace连续使用 ## 概述 在mysql中,replace是一种用来替换表中数据操作。如果想要实现连续使用replace操作,需要一定技巧和注意事项。本文将为你详细介绍这个过程,并提供对应代码示例。 ## 流程 下面是实现mysql replace连续使用流程表格: | 步骤 | 操作 | | ---- | ---- | | 1 | 连接到mysql
原创 2024-07-02 04:19:22
39阅读
一、为什么要有这个实验我们系统是批处理系统,类似于管道架构。而各个数据表就是管道两端,而我们程序就类似于管道本身。我们所需要做事情无非就是从A表抽取数据,经过一定过滤、汇总等操作放置到B表。如果出现了错误,那么就从重新跑这一个管道。所以说,我们系统其实根本就不要什么事务性,无非就是挂了把表给TRUNCATE(或者有条件地DELETE)一下,然后重跑就行了。这样一来,对于select语句
转载 2023-08-07 21:09:25
260阅读
症状:在数据库中输入查询语句select * from table where name='中文',有一条结果集。但是用java来查询同样一条语句结果集却为空。查来查去也就只能归结到字符集问题了。 首先,MySQL 数据库中东西都是二进制存放,支持任何数据,当然包括中文。你到命令行下 insert into testtable values ( '中文' ); select * fro
转载 2023-08-21 11:00:32
45阅读
MySQL REPLACE字符串函数简介MySQL为您提供了一个有用字符串函数REPLACE(),它允许您用新字符串替换表列中字符串。REPLACE()函数语法如下:REPLACE(str,old_string,new_string);REPLACE()函数有三个参数,它将string中old_string替换为new_string字符串。注意: 有一个也叫作REPLACE语句用于插
abuse[əˈbjuːz] n. 滥用;妄用 【频次 1】 e.g. What she did was an abuse of her position as manager. 她所作所为是滥用经理职权。 e.g. abuses of power 权力滥用interpret[ɪnˈtɜːprət] vt. 解读,诠释 【频次 3】 e.g. The students were asked to
转载 2024-02-16 12:36:10
48阅读
 在向表中插入数据时候,经常遇到这样情况:1. 首先判断数据是否存在; 2. 如果不存在,则插入;3.如果存在,则更新。   MySQL 中如何实现这样逻辑呢?MySQL 中有更简单方法: replace into replace into t(id, update_time) values(1,
转载 精选 2011-07-12 11:39:22
416阅读
mysqlreplace函数直接替换mysql数据库中某字段中特定字符串,用起来非常方便。               REPLACE(str,from_str,to_str)  第一个字符串str中,将from_str替换为to_str 回到上一篇文章问题:假设有两个借款,其中一个借款1到期还款日为2日,借
转载 2023-05-22 09:47:27
255阅读
1. 语法介绍       有三张表a、b、c,现在需要从表b和表c中分别查几个字段值插入到表a中对应字段。对于这种情况,可以使用如下语句来实现: INSERT INTO db1_name (field1,field2) SELECT field1,field2 FROM db2_name         上面
转载 精选 2011-12-14 10:45:20
1923阅读
replace into存在几种情况当表存在主键并且存在唯一键时候如果只是主键冲突mysql> select * from auto;+----+---+------+---------+| id | k ...
转载 2018-10-09 12:00:00
128阅读
2评论
1. 语法介绍 有三张表a、b、c,现在需要从表b和表c中分别查几个字段值插入到表a中对应字段。对于这种情况,可以使用如下语句来实现:INSERTINTO db1_name (field1,field2) SELECT field1,field2 FROM db2_name 上面的语句比较适合两个表数据互插,如果多个表就不适应了。对于多个表,可以先将需要查询字段JOIN起来,然后组成
转载 精选 2013-10-24 19:47:55
729阅读
. 语法介绍      有三张表a、b、c,现在需要从表b和表c中分别查几个字段值插入到表a中对应字段。对于这种情况,可以使用如下语句来实现:INSERTINTO db1_name (field1,field2) SELECT field1,field2 FROM db2_name      上面的语句比较适合两个表数据互插,如果
转载 精选 2014-03-27 16:42:46
566阅读
# MySQLREPLACE使用方法 在MySQL数据库中,REPLACE函数是一个非常实用功能,可以用于替换字段中字符串或字符。它使用方法非常简单,但是在解决实际问题时非常有效。本文将介绍REPLACE函数基本用法,并通过一个示例来说明它实际应用。 ## REPLACE函数语法 REPLACE函数基本语法如下: ``` REPLACE(str, search_str,
原创 2023-07-26 00:03:20
599阅读
  • 1
  • 2
  • 3
  • 4
  • 5